Name a Moose After Your Mom? Yes, You Canada

Expedia, Destination Canada and Canadian Chef Matty Matheson Invite Americans to Become a Part of Canadian Culture, Literally 

On December 14, the First Travelers to Book on YesYouCanada.com Get to Name Something Iconically Canadian

This holiday season, why not give the gift of a lifetime by naming a pond hockey team, a limited-edition craft brew or a moose after someone you love? Travelers can name each of these things and more starting on December 14, 2023, at 9 a.m. Eastern Standard Time, when Expedia® will release 13 one-of-a-kind offerings that will have people racing to discover — and name — a unique piece of Canadian culture, including a real, live moose living at the Yukon Wildlife Preserve.  

To launch the YesYouCanada campaign, Expedia has enlisted the help of New Brunswick-born acclaimed chef, restauranteur, actor and executive producer Matty Matheson, who explains: “My love for Canada runs deep, so I’m excited to team up with Expedia and Destination Canada to help people get to know my country the way I know it and invite them to make a little piece of ‘Canadiana’ their own. Each of these nameable items are iconically Canadian and completely one of a kind.” 

From an ice fishing shack on Lake Winnipeg to a train seat with a breathtaking view of the Canadian Rockies, each of the 13 nameable items up for grabs on Expedia’s YesYouCanada hub have been selected in partnership with Canadian tourism agency Destination Canada, the National Tourism Organization, to inspire travelers to become a small part of Canadian culture. By visiting the hub, U.S. travelers will uncover hidden gems, local businesses, incredible places to stay, and experiences that can only be found in Canada.
